    There are some old laws in certain wards of DC that prohibit purchasing one tallboy. The more $$ parts of town are excluded. Think it was aimed at the corner store purchases by homeless people. Havent heard of anyone enforcing that in years though.

    We agree that the some of the liquor laws in DC, such as the import laws, are favorable to us all, while others, such as the moratorium on the sale of singles, are a bit more challenging. Our goal at Craft Beer Cellar DC is to bring you amazing beer, hospitality and education. But we’re also always going to try to follow the laws in reaching that goal.

    Before we opened, we knew that we wanted to provide the mix-and-match option, so we requested an Advisory Opinion from the Board asking for clarification on the single sales ban. The Board overturned a previous ruling on the matter and in the Opinion issued, said that we may divide manufacturers’ packages and offer individually packaged containers so long as we sell no less than two containers of beer to a patron at one time. The Opinion also stated we must post signage to notify patrons that they must purchase two or more containers of beer.

    We appreciate that the Board was willing to review our request and consider changes in the alcohol market. Mix-and-match allows our customers to experiment and explore various beers, breweries and styles without having to commit to 4 or 6 of something they may not like. And it allows us to sell bombers and other formats that come packaged individually from the manufacturer. We are complying with both points of the law above, and appreciate that our customers are understanding of our adherence to the law.
